Shandong yards built 41.6pc more ships at 110pc more value

2011-01-10 00:00:00

EASTERN China's Shandong provincial shipbuilders exported 41.6 per cent more tonnage in the first 11 months of the year, amounting to US$1.8 billion in value, a year-on-year increase of 110 per cent, Xinhua reports.


In November, the province's ship export value set a new high by hitting $350 million, an increase of 250 per cent over the same month in 2009. During the first 11 months, more than 70 per cent were bulk carriers.
